Solidification: Recent advances in the phase-field model for solidification

Ode M , Kim S G, Suzuki T

ISIJ International, Volume 41, Pages 1076-1082, 2001

Abstract: The recent development of the phase-field models for solidification and their application examples are briefly reviewed. The phase-field model is firstly proposed for pure material systems and then extended to binary alloy, multi phase and multi component systems theoretically. Though the calculation conditions are limited due to sharp interface limit parameters in the early stage, it is widened in the thin interface limit model. The development of the phase field model is summarized from a viewpoint of the formulation of phase field equation and parameters. The important studies and the latest results such as application examples of free dendrite growth, directional solidification, Ostwald ripening, interface-particle interaction and multi phase simulation are mentioned. Finally, future works of the phase field model are prospected.
